Remove identification capability
Looks like echonest are removing their identify API. Guess we better remove it from this wrapper at some point.
@plamere any chance of reversing this decision or giving some detail as to why it's being removed?
Hi Max, today is the scheduled sunset day. We shall be going forward with the song/identify shutdown. We've made the source open source so anyone can stand up a look up server if they are so inclined. It is a service that is used by only a few folks, and it is rather expensive in terms of engineering resources to keep running. -- P
